Binance is promoting a new incentive package for holders of USD1, the stablecoin associated with World Liberty Financial, offering up to 5.56% annual percentage rate alongside a share of a 165 million WLFI token prize pool.
According to the exchange's announcement, USD1 holders on Binance can access three separate reward mechanisms simultaneously: the base APR on holdings, entry into the WLFI prize pool, and a 1.2x multiplier on rewards earned through margin and futures balances held in USD1.
How the Incentive Stack Works
The structure is designed to encourage users to keep USD1 balances on the platform rather than converting to other stablecoins or withdrawing funds. The 5.56% APR applies to straightforward holdings, while the WLFI prize pool functions as an additional, separate incentive layered on top — meaning eligible users can earn yield on their stablecoin balance while also qualifying for a portion of the token distribution.
The 1.2x rewards multiplier specifically targets users who maintain USD1 balances in margin or futures accounts, extending the incentive beyond simple spot holding to more active trading use cases.
Part of a Broader Stablecoin Competition
Exchanges have increasingly turned to yield incentives to compete for stablecoin deposits, since larger balances on a platform typically translate into higher trading activity and liquidity. USD1's association with World Liberty Financial and the WLFI token gives Binance's promotion an added layer, tying stablecoin yield directly to a separate token's prize pool rather than offering cash-equivalent rewards alone.
Binance did not specify an end date for the promotion or the eligibility thresholds required to qualify for the full 165 million WLFI prize pool, details that would typically be laid out in a supporting announcement page for users who want to participate.
